Gorgeous off-grid Camping on Magical Trout Stream

Extremely rustic and totally gorgeous small camp along the Rock Creek in Montana.  The drive in was beautiful, with a road that passed south from Missoula/Clinton through a small valley with private properties that would be the envy of any aspiring Montana property owner.  Deer, Moose, and other wildlife are all present as you cross into the forest land there.  The road does become a bit less maintained as you go further South.

The campsite is small, but picnic tables, fire pits, and pit toilets are on site.  We did have our bear spray handy, but no bear were spotted.  We only stayed only one night on our road trip West, but have I have recalled this location often as one of the best sites we have ever stayed at.  The magic of watching fly fishermen work their way up the creek has stayed with me for many years.  Total magic in beautiful Montana.
